The materials used in sneakers play a crucial role in determining their comfort and performance. Different components of a sneaker, including the upper, midsole, and outsole, may be made from various materials that contribute to specific characteristics. Here's how these materials impact comfort and performance:
-
Upper Materials:
- Breathability: Materials like mesh, knit, or perforated synthetics enhance breathability, keeping the feet cool and comfortable during wear.
- Flexibility: Flexible materials in the upper allow for natural foot movement, contributing to comfort, especially during activities that involve bending or flexing of the foot.
-
Midsole Materials:
- Cushioning: The midsole, often made of materials like EVA (ethylene-vinyl acetate) or specialized foams, provides cushioning to absorb impact forces and reduce stress on the feet and joints.
- Shock Absorption: High-quality midsole materials help absorb shock during activities like running or jumping, preventing discomfort and potential injuries.
-
Outsole Materials:
- Traction: Rubber or other high-friction materials on the outsole improve traction, providing stability and preventing slips or falls, especially on different surfaces.
- Durability: Durable materials in the outsole contribute to the overall longevity and performance of the shoe, making it suitable for various terrains and activities.
-
Supportive Elements:
- Stability Features: Some sneakers incorporate stability features in the form of overlays or structures within the materials to provide additional support, particularly for activities with lateral movements.
- Arch Support: Certain materials in the midsole or footbed may be designed to provide arch support, catering to individuals with specific foot arch needs.
-
Weight of the Shoe:
- Lightweight Materials: The choice of lightweight materials in the upper, midsole, and outsole contributes to overall comfort, especially during extended periods of wear or physical activities.
-
Moisture Management:
- Moisture-Wicking Properties: Materials with moisture-wicking properties in the lining or upper help manage sweat and keep the feet dry, preventing discomfort and potential blisters.
-
Specialized Features:
- Water-Resistant or Waterproof Materials: In certain models, materials may be treated to make the sneakers water-resistant or waterproof, enhancing their performance in wet conditions.
- Temperature Regulation: Some advanced materials are designed to regulate temperature, ensuring comfort in various weather conditions.
-
Material Combinations:
- Synthetic and Leather Combinations: Combining synthetic materials with leather can offer a balance of durability, flexibility, and support, catering to different aspects of comfort and performance.
Ultimately, the specific combination of materials and their design in a sneaker will determine how well it meets the comfort and performance needs of the wearer in different activities and environments.
